请教CH9141关于BLESTA的问题

官方文档说CH9141的GPIO4在主机和从机模式下,可以复用为BLESTA,软件配置通过AT指令AT+BSTA=1,0可以设置为开启BLESTA,按默认方式输出,按此方法操作后(用了AT+SAVE指令,也重新上电尝试了),无论蓝牙是否连接,GPIO4始终处于高电平,而文档中说明BLESTA 引脚默认蓝牙未连接输出低电平,蓝牙连接后输出高电平。硬件配置是否有相应的电路图,我这边在GPIO4处添加一个4.7k下拉电阻,依然没有效果。

微信截图_20230328094958.png

在发送指令后,需要复位下才生效,可以复位下看看。

硬件设计就是IO口接4.7k电阻到地即可。


复位,重新上电多次,没有效果

1679970067148391.png

1679970067120908.jpg



可以按住中间黑色按钮上电两秒后松开,恢复出厂默认设置,在进行配置后复位测试看看,我们这边测试IO是根据蓝牙状态正常输出高低的。


可以演示一下这个WCH调试助手怎么使用吗?我的发送AT指令一直没有反应  并且我的蓝牙设置框那里一直显示Rx>>>Tx>>>在同一行,我看你的不在一行 ,我一直进入不了AT模式,希望你能帮帮我,谢谢了image.png


可以使用串口调试助手发送AT指令,在输入AT指令后需要加换行,如果不确定可以转为hex发送确认末尾有0D 0A。串口调试工具

COMTransmit.ZIP - 南京沁恒微电子股份有限公司 (wch.cn)

image.png

image.png


只有登录才能回复,可以选择微信账号登录